FSU Launches Barnebey Leadership Lecture Series with Inaugural Talk by Jorge Gonzalez

FSU’s College of Social Sciences and Public Policy (COSSPP) launched the Barnebey Leadership Lecture Series with the inaugural talk by Jorge Gonzalez on February 28, 2025.

Gonzalez (B.S. Political Science ’87; M.S. Urban & Reginal Planning ’89) shared wisdom on leadership with FSU students, faculty, and staff. Currently serving as the chief executive officer of The St. Joe Company and as a member of FSU’s Board of Trustees, he spoke about principles of leadership and encouraging team growth that can be applied to any field.

COSSPP Researchers Selected as PNAS 2024 Cozzarelli Prize Finalists 

The Center for Demography and Population Health’s (CDPH) Associate Director Mathew Hauer, Ph.D., and Sunshine Jacobs, a Ph.D. student in sociology were recently recognized as 2024 Cozzarelli Prize Finalists in recognition of their paper “Climate migration amplifies demographic change and population aging.”

Head of Nobel Peace Prize-winning human rights organization to visit FSU

Oleksandra Matviichuk, one of the most prominent human rights defenders in Ukraine and head of the Center for Civil Liberties (CCL), will be presenting at Florida State University.
